Description of Services

Outpatient and Inpatient services for taking images of the body to diagnose medical conditions

CT Scan (Computed Tomography Scan) - Computer-processed combinations of many x-ray measurements taken from different angles to produce cross-sectional (tomographic) images of specific areas of a scanned object for diagnostic purposes.

Echocardiogram - Non-invasive test that uses ultrasound (soundwaves) to create moving images of the heart.

Fluoroscopy - X-rays and a fluorescent screen that captures real-time moving images of the body for diagnostic purposes

General Radiology -  X-rays of various body parts for diagnostic purposes

Ultrasound - Sound waves to create images for diagnostic purposes
